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
992213090 842385242 13057342
00630519603 18430051386 57841627
00630519603 18430051386 57841627
037 344 325
All about undefined
Interested in learning more?
00630519603 18430051386 57841627
037 344 325
See more
9576124506 550
00045 899 284930184 836907998 182572508
See more
834385292 4465
652841131 01261 7418107896
See more